Transaction 63765298695656d0537fcf1b380087d202265206720509c551098124ff82ebc9

1 Input
2 Outputs
  • 63765298695656d0537fcf1b380087d202265206720509c551098124ff82ebc9:0
  • value  10068
    address  n17RhENF2vV2WXSHhjnmNkXaaJwecDq1A8
  • 63765298695656d0537fcf1b380087d202265206720509c551098124ff82ebc9:1
  • value  34902567
    address  2MwbX9mfcd6go4UY6J2FbU7SgjMn1DpMt3F